    Abstract: A bobbin-handling system for a self-tending spinning frame is disclosed. Tenders move back and forth along spinning stations and stop to service the stations as required. For example, the tenders doff filled bobbins, and then donn and thread-up empty bobbins. A belt conveyor encircles the spinning frame and has upper runs for carrying empty bobbins to the tenders and lower runs for receiving filled bobbins from the tenders and discharging the filled bobbins from the system. Special bobbin guides are provided at corners where the conveyor belts cross each other. Empty bobbins are automatically spaced from each other as they are delivered to the conveyor and apparatus is provided for automatically maintaining adequate spacing of the bobbins after they are delivered to the conveyor.

    Abstract: Bobbin handling apparatus in which bobbins are stored in random orientation in a hopper and are delivered by the apparatus in an oriented manner. The bobbins in the hopper are agitated by a member movable vertically through the hopper. This member has an upwardly open mouth and upon upward movement of the member the mouth receives small ends of a portion of the bobbins in the hopper with large ends of the bobbins resting on the member adjacent the mouth. A pusher is provided for moving the bobbins to one end of the mouth from which they are received between a pair of downwardly inclined rods rotated in opposite directions so as to lift the bobbins and permit them to move down the rods to an escapement. When a bobbin is required, the escapement opens to permit a bobbin to be discharged through a chute to a conveyor belt with the bobbins oriented on the belt with smaller ends leading.
